What are the legal consequences of the crime of violation of correspondence in Mexico?

Correspondence breach, which involves the unauthorized access or disclosure of private correspondence, is considered a crime in Mexico. Legal consequences may include criminal sanctions, protection of the privacy of communications, and implementation of measures to prevent and punish breaches of correspondence. Respect for privacy and confidentiality of communications is promoted, and actions are implemented to prevent and combat this crime.

What is the importance of internal audit in the compliance framework for companies in Ecuador?

Internal auditing is of utmost importance within the framework of compliance for companies in Ecuador. Conducting periodic internal audits allows us to evaluate the effectiveness of internal controls, identify possible areas for improvement and ensure compliance with policies and regulations. This includes reviewing financial, operational and compliance processes. Internal audit not only contributes to risk management, but also strengthens organizational integrity and transparency by providing an objective assessment of internal processes.

Can grandparents be responsible for child support in Costa Rica if the parents cannot fulfill the obligation?

In certain exceptional cases, grandparents may be responsible for alimony in Costa Rica if the parents are unable to meet the obligation. This is determined based on the specific circumstances and applicable law. The decision is made in the best interest of the beneficiary.

How is training and awareness promoted in the prevention of money laundering in Mexico?

Mexico Training and awareness are fundamental elements in the prevention of money laundering in Mexico. The training of financial sector professionals, lawyers, accountants and other relevant actors is promoted so that they are up to date on regulations, money laundering methods and best prevention practices. In addition, awareness campaigns are carried out for the general public to promote greater understanding of the risks and consequences of money laundering, as well as to foster a culture of reporting and compliance with the rules.

What is the level of education of women in Guatemala?

The literacy rate for women in Guatemala has improved in recent decades, but remains significantly lower than that of men. This problem is particularly acute among indigenous women and in rural areas, where access to education is often limited. The Guatemalan government has implemented several policies to promote the education of girls and women, but the implementation and impact of these policies remains uneven.
